Using the COLTRIMStechnique, scattering angle differential cross sections for single and double electron capture in collisions of protons and He\sp1,2+ projectiles with helium atoms for incident energies of 60-630 keV/u are measured. We also report new theoretical results obtained by means of four-body one-channel distorted wave models (CDW-BFS, CDW-BIS and BDW), and find mixed agreement with the measured data.
